fre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

性能測試-loadrunner(編輯修改稿)

2025-03-16 01:47 本頁面
 

【文章內(nèi)容簡介】 備下述不同的名稱: 天河城東門店 廣百百貨體育西路店 正佳廣場店 天河城旗艦店 體育西路門店 石牌橋分店 崗頂旗艦店 天河北路分店 體育東路店 珠江新城總店 …… 對腳本進(jìn)行參數(shù)化 以 e號參數(shù)化為例,參數(shù)化過程如下: 1)選中 220999?右擊鼠標(biāo) ?在右鍵菜單上選擇replace with a parameter。 2)在彈出窗口填寫參數(shù)名稱,或選擇一個(gè)已經(jīng)存在的參數(shù)名。 常用的參數(shù)類型: Data/Time:使用當(dāng)前日期 /時(shí)間 替換所選常量 。 Group Name:使用 Vuser組的名稱 替換所選常量。 Load Generator Name:使用 Vuser腳本的負(fù)載發(fā)生器名替換 所選常量 。 Iteration Number:使用當(dāng)前的迭代編號替換 所選常量 。 Random Number:使用一個(gè)隨機(jī)生成的整數(shù)替換 所選常量 ,可以通過參數(shù)屬性設(shè)定參數(shù)的范圍。 Unique Number:使用一個(gè)唯一編號替換 所選常量 ,可以通過參數(shù)屬性設(shè)定參數(shù)的第一個(gè)值和遞增的規(guī)則。 Vuser ID:使用運(yùn)行腳本的虛擬用戶 ID來代替選擇的常量。 File:采用外部的數(shù)據(jù)來代替,可以使用單獨(dú)的文件,也可以使用現(xiàn)成的數(shù)據(jù)庫中獲取數(shù)據(jù)。 User Defined Function: 從用戶開發(fā)的 dll文件中獲取數(shù)據(jù)。 實(shí)例中填寫參數(shù)名稱: UserNumber;選擇參數(shù)類型 File,來寫入已準(zhǔn)備好的數(shù)據(jù)。 3)單擊窗口的 properties按鈕,設(shè)置 parameter的 properties。 文件 File: 參數(shù)化結(jié)束后,腳本保存的根目錄下會自動生成一個(gè) 以參數(shù)名稱命名的 參數(shù)文件;也可以直接選擇一個(gè)已準(zhǔn)備好的參數(shù)文件。 選擇參數(shù)列 Select Column: By number:以列號為參數(shù)列。 By name:以列名為參數(shù)列。 文件格式: Column:參數(shù)之間的分隔符:逗號、空格、 Tab。 First data:從第幾行讀取數(shù)據(jù)。 選擇參數(shù)分配方法 Select next row: Sequential:順序的分配 Vuser參數(shù)值。當(dāng)正在運(yùn)行的 Vuser訪問數(shù)據(jù)表格時(shí),它將會提取下一個(gè)可用的數(shù)據(jù)行。 Random:當(dāng)腳本開始運(yùn)行時(shí),“隨機(jī)”的為每個(gè) Vuser分配一個(gè)數(shù)據(jù)表格中的隨機(jī)值。 Unique:為 Vuser的參數(shù)分配一個(gè)“唯一”的順序值。注意,參數(shù)數(shù)量一定要大于等于“ Vuser量 *迭代數(shù)量” 。 選擇參數(shù)更新方法 Update value on: Each iteration:腳本每次迭代都順序的使用數(shù)據(jù)表格中的下一個(gè)新值。 Each occurrence:在迭代中只要遇到該參數(shù)就重新取值。 Once:在所有的迭代中都使用同一個(gè)值。 當(dāng)超出范圍時(shí) When out of values:(選擇數(shù)據(jù)為 unique時(shí)才可用到) Abort Vuser:中止。 Continue in a cyclic manner:繼續(xù)循環(huán)取值。 Continue with last value:取最后一個(gè)值 。 設(shè)置完成后,被參數(shù)化的值會被參數(shù)名代替。 實(shí)例中設(shè)置參數(shù)名為UserNumber,腳本原先 220999部分變?yōu)榱俗霞t色的 {UserNumber}。 4)如果其它地方也用到這個(gè)相同的參數(shù),則可以進(jìn)行替換。 方法一:選中需要被替換的常量 ?右鍵鼠標(biāo)?use existing parameter?選擇已經(jīng)存在的參數(shù)名 。 方法二:選中這個(gè)設(shè)置好的參數(shù),右鍵鼠標(biāo)?replace more occurrences?逐個(gè)替換(如果確定所有都需替換可以全部替換)。 還原初始字符串 通過 VuGen,可以還原最初錄制的字符串從而撤消參數(shù)化。方法為: 在腳本視圖中,右鍵單擊該參數(shù)并選擇? Restore original value()? 。 設(shè)置完成后,該參數(shù)被還原為初始字符串。 實(shí)例中的參數(shù) {UserNumber},被還原為初始的 220999。 插入集合點(diǎn)是一種增大并發(fā)壓力的方式 。 腳本運(yùn)行時(shí),只有當(dāng)?shù)竭_(dá)集合點(diǎn)的虛擬用戶數(shù)滿足設(shè)置要求時(shí),才會繼續(xù)往下運(yùn)行。 插入集合點(diǎn)可以在錄制的時(shí)候,逐步插入,也可以在錄制完成之后,在腳本中插入。需要注意的是,集合點(diǎn)只能插入Action部分的腳本中,不能插入 vuser_init和 vuser_end兩部分腳本中。 在錄制時(shí)插入操作為 : 錄制某個(gè)功能開始前 ?單擊插入集合點(diǎn) ?命名 ?OK 在腳本的插入方式為: 單擊需要插入集合點(diǎn)的功能開始前的空白處 ?右鍵鼠標(biāo)?insert? rendezvous?命名 ?OK。 系統(tǒng)自動在腳本語句中插入如下語句 : lr_rendezvous(新增門店 )。 實(shí)例中,可以在新增門店的功能前插入集合點(diǎn)。 關(guān)聯(lián)的含義是,在腳本回放過程中,客戶端發(fā)出請求,通過關(guān)聯(lián)函數(shù)所定義的左右邊界值(也就是關(guān)聯(lián)規(guī)則),在服務(wù)器所響應(yīng)的內(nèi)容中查找,得到相應(yīng)的值,以變量的形式替換錄制時(shí)的靜態(tài)值,從而向服務(wù)器發(fā)出正確的請求。最最典型的是用于 sessionID。 常用的關(guān)聯(lián)技術(shù)有三種:錄制中關(guān)聯(lián)、錄制后關(guān)聯(lián)、手動關(guān)聯(lián)。 錄制中關(guān)聯(lián) 設(shè)置錄制前的 recording options?correlation,可以勾選 LR已有的關(guān)聯(lián)規(guī)則,也可以新建規(guī)則;錄制過程中,關(guān)聯(lián)自動在腳本體現(xiàn)。 錄制后關(guān)聯(lián) 關(guān)聯(lián)的使用可以在腳本錄制完成后,回放一次腳本,然后在腳本的菜單的vuser?scan script for correlations進(jìn)行設(shè)置。 通過回放腳本和掃描關(guān)聯(lián),系統(tǒng)嘗試找到錄制與執(zhí)行時(shí)服務(wù)器響應(yīng)的差異部分,找到需要關(guān)聯(lián)的數(shù)據(jù),并建立關(guān)聯(lián)。 手動關(guān)聯(lián) 錄制前關(guān)聯(lián)與錄制后關(guān)聯(lián)都屬于自動關(guān)聯(lián)的范疇。如果出現(xiàn) 自動關(guān)聯(lián) 不能解決的問題,就 需要 使用手動關(guān)聯(lián)的方法。手動關(guān)聯(lián)的一般步驟如下: 1) 錄制兩份腳本,保證業(yè)務(wù)流程和使用的數(shù)據(jù)相同。 2) 使用 WinTiff工具比較兩份腳本,對兩份腳本中不同的地方進(jìn)行判斷,找到需要關(guān)聯(lián)的數(shù)據(jù)。 3)找到左邊界和右邊界字符串,寫出關(guān)聯(lián)函數(shù)。 4)在腳本中‘需要關(guān)聯(lián)的數(shù)據(jù)’前面插入關(guān)聯(lián)函數(shù)。 5)用關(guān)聯(lián)函數(shù)中定義的參數(shù)取代腳本中‘需要關(guān)聯(lián)的數(shù)據(jù)’。 具體方法不詳述,可查閱相關(guān)資料。 前面講解了 插入事務(wù)、插入集合點(diǎn)、參數(shù)化、建立關(guān)聯(lián) 的方法,一般的腳本都需要做以上幾項(xiàng)的修改工作。此外,還可以通過插入注釋、插入檢查點(diǎn)來完善腳本。另外腳本出現(xiàn)問題了,也可以通過打印信息來調(diào)試腳本。 插入注釋: 在腳本中插入注釋,可以清晰找到需要修改的位置,增強(qiáng)腳本的可讀性。 插入檢查點(diǎn): 在腳本中設(shè)置檢查點(diǎn)函數(shù),將返回值的結(jié)果反映在 Controller的狀態(tài)面板上和 Analysis統(tǒng)計(jì)結(jié)果中,由此可以判斷數(shù)據(jù)傳遞的正確性。 具體方法不再詳述,可查閱相關(guān)資料。 在 VuGen中,選擇 Vuser?Runtime Settings,可以設(shè)定腳本回放過程的一些參數(shù)。如 Iteration Count (迭代次數(shù) )、 Th
點(diǎn)擊復(fù)制文檔內(nèi)容
研究報(bào)告相關(guān)推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1